Much work has been done in recent years to support early mobility in mechanically ventilated patients to decrease the muscle weakness that rapidly occurs in patients on bed rest. However, patients with any potential or actual cardiovascular, pulmonary, or neurologic instability are routinely excluded from study protocols. Amidei and Sole studied patients with respiratory failure and at least one comorbidity to evaluate how early passive activity could be initiated. Passive exercise early and prior to initiating active mobility protocols may contribute to better patient outcomes and decreased intensive care unit (ICU) length of stay.
